racing beat header? confused...

i was looking at the racing beat site, ans i noticed this:

An Air Control and Check Valve Cover Plate is required when using this header with a stock intake system.

Whats that? im confused...can you guys help?

THe air control valve and check valve are all parts of the emmisions gear associated with the air pump and exhaust converters ... the header removes the exhaust converter and so the air pump is no longer needed and neither are the valves so they are removed and blanked off with the plates you listed
